Rapid7 ended the first quarter of 2025 with $837 million in ARR, representing growth of 4% over the prior year. ARR results came in below our expectations and reflect continued healthy growth in our Detection and Response business, offset by both macroeconomic headwinds and continued pressure in our Risk and Exposure Management business. Softness in our standalone vulnerability management business and a few delayed new deals were the primary headwinds, combined with an incrementally more cautious customer spending environment, which muted potential upside drivers in the first quarter. Amid this, we delivered revenue and profitability that exceeded our guided ranges, and we continued to demonstrate strong operational discipline and free cash flow generation. Now turning to the rest of our financial results for the quarter. Year-over-year ARR growth in the first quarter was split fairly evenly between new and existing customers. ARR per customer grew 2% year-over-year to approximately $72,000 and our total customer base grew 2% year-over-year to 11,685 customers globally. Revenue of $210 million for the first quarter grew 3% year-over-year and was above our guided range. Product revenue grew 4% year-over-year to $204 million. Professional services declined year-over-year, consistent with our decision to deemphasize certain lower-margin service engagements. International revenue represented 25% of total revenue and grew 10% over the prior year. On operating and profitability measures, our product gross margin was 76% and total gross margin was 75%. Sales and marketing expenses were 34% of revenue, reflecting disciplined investments in growth initiatives. R&D and G&A expenses were 18% and 8% of revenue, respectively, and consistent with our plan to prioritize targeted investments behind our core security operations platform and scaling our India innovation center. Operating income for the first quarter was $32 million and above our guided range due to the timing of certain hiring and G&A expenses. We now expect these costs will be reflected in the later quarters. Adjusted EBITDA was $39 million in the quarter, and non-GAAP net income per share was $0.49. Turning to our balance sheet and cash flow statement. We ended the first quarter with cash, cash equivalents, and investments of $593 million. In early May, we fully repaid the remaining $46 million balance of our 2025 convertible notes, further simplifying our capital structure. Our existing convertible debt is attractively priced, and we plan to meet these obligations through a combination of cash on hand and free cash flow generated from the business. We believe this financial flexibility positions us well to continue investing in growth while maintaining a strong capital structure. Free cash flow for the quarter was $25 million. This brings us to our outlook for the remainder of the year. For the full year 2025, we are adjusting our ARR guidance to reflect the slower start to our year, along with increased uncertainty we're seeing in the market. While Detection and Response remains a consistent performer, the softness in our Risk and Exposure Management business and lengthening sales cycles, particularly in March, have created more variability than we anticipated at the start of the year. As a result, we are lowering and widening our full year ARR range to $850 million to $880 million, growth of 1% to 5% over the prior year in order to better account for these dynamics. We continue to monitor the macro environment closely and are staying agile in our planning and execution. Given the changes in the ARR outlook, we now expect full year revenue of $853 million to $863 million, representing growth of 1% to 2% over 2024. Recurring product revenue growth will outpace total revenue growth, offset partially by a year-over-year decline in professional services. On operating profitability, we are reiterating our full year operating income outlook of $125 million to $135 million. We are adjusting our full year free cash flow guidance to a range of $125 million to $135 million to reflect billings and collection dynamics associated with our lower ARR outlook. Non-GAAP net income per share is expected to be between $1.78 and $1.91 based on approximately 76.7 million diluted weighted average shares. For the second quarter, we expect revenue in the range of $211 million to $213 million, representing year-over-year growth of 1% to 2%. We expect non-GAAP operating income between $30 million and $32 million and non-GAAP net income per share of $0.43 to $0.46 based on approximately 75.3 million diluted weighted average shares outstanding.
